VIDEO: Arsenal star Thomas Partey tells Eddie Nketiah to choose Ghana over England

Published on: 24 December 2021

Ghana ace Thomas Partey has urged English-born Eddie Nketiah to make a decision on his international future by choosing the African country. 

Nketiah has represented the Three Lions at the junior levels but he is yet to get a look at by England manager Gareth Southgate.

And despite his hat-trick exploits for Arsenal in midweek against Sunderland, his England future has remains uncertain.

Thomas Partey, who watched the 22-year excel in the EFL Cup in midweek told the young forward is time to play for Ghana.

"Yeah, now you’re ready for Ghana," said Partey in a video.

 

Nketiah has played for England at the U18, 19, 20 and U21. This season, Nketiah has netted five goals in three EFL Cup matches.

"I'm eager to play football, I'm here under contract and as long as I play for Arsenal I will give it my all. If the manager needs me I will be ready to help the team," said Nketiah after his hat-trick.

"This competition is where I have been getting starts, whenever I'm asked to play I will do my best and help the team. I'm ready when the manager needs me."
